Description

In Modem, there is a possible out of bounds write due to a missing bounds check. This could lead to remote escalation of privilege, if a UE has connected to a rogue base station controlled by the attacker, with no additional execution privileges needed. User interaction is needed for exploitation. Patch ID: MOLY01406170; Issue ID: MSV-4461.

Analysis

Out-of-bounds write in MediaTek modem chipset implementations allows remote privilege escalation when user equipment connects to an attacker-controlled rogue cellular base station. Affects 57 MediaTek chipset models across MT67xx, MT68xx, MT69xx, MT87xx, and MT27xx families used in mobile devices. …

Remediation

Within 24 hours: Identify all mobile devices in inventory using affected MediaTek chipsets (MT67xx, MT68xx, MT69xx, MT87xx, MT27xx families) through MDM/EMM platforms or asset management systems. Within 7 days: Contact device OEMs and carriers to confirm availability of firmware update MOLY01406170 for your specific device models; push patches to test population. …
